xoreos  0.0.5
Namespaces | Typedefs | Enumerations
types.h File Reference

NWScript types. More...

#include <vector>
#include <boost/function.hpp>
Include dependency graph for types.h:
This graph shows which files directly or indirectly include this file:

Go to the source code of this file.

Namespaces

 Aurora
 
 Aurora::NWScript
 

Typedefs

typedef std::vector< Type > Aurora::NWScript::Signature
 
typedef std::vector< class Variable > Aurora::NWScript::Parameters
 
typedef boost::function< void(class FunctionContext &ctx)> Aurora::NWScript::Function
 

Enumerations

enum  Aurora::NWScript::Type {
  Aurora::NWScript::kTypeVoid = 0, Aurora::NWScript::kTypeInt, Aurora::NWScript::kTypeFloat, Aurora::NWScript::kTypeString,
  Aurora::NWScript::kTypeObject, Aurora::NWScript::kTypeVector, Aurora::NWScript::kTypeEngineType, Aurora::NWScript::kTypeScriptState,
  Aurora::NWScript::kTypeArray, Aurora::NWScript::kTypeReference, Aurora::NWScript::kTypeAny
}
 

Detailed Description

NWScript types.

Definition in file types.h.